What are the most common Volkswagen repair issues for drivers in the Manahawkin area?

Given our coastal climate, VW owners here frequently deal with issues like premature brake rotor corrosion from salt air and moisture, along with common model-specific problems such as sunroof drain clogging and check engine lights related to the emissions system. Regular undercarriage washes can help mitigate some salt-related wear.

When should I seek service for my Volkswagen's warning lights, like the EPC or check engine light?

Seek immediate service for the red EPC (Electronic Power Control) light, as it indicates a serious engine or throttle system fault. For the yellow check engine light, you can visit a local Manahawkin shop for a diagnostic scan, especially before long drives on the Garden State Parkway or Route 72.

What local driving conditions in Manahawkin should influence my Volkswagen's maintenance schedule?

Frequent short trips, stop-and-go traffic on Route 72, and sandy, salty air can accelerate wear. Consider more frequent oil changes, cabin air filter replacements to handle pollen and sand, and diligent brake inspections to account for these local conditions.
